POSITION SUMMARY

Provide comfortable, safe and professional care for the clinic patient, infant through geriatric. Maintain an efficient flow of patients for the clinician. Working knowledge of all equipment and all required QA checks. Stocks supplies and orders appropriately. Schedules patients for testing procedures and ensures all test results and reports are scanned in the patient chart prior to the appointment.

The position is responsible to ensure CVH medical assistants are trained and competent in all clinical skills performed by medical assistants in CVH clinic settings.

The position is responsible to stay current regarding changes in medical assistant's scope of practice. The Lead Medical Assistant must maintain, and update as needed, a training manual and a training program for all medical assistants within the ambulatory clinics.

The position is responsible for developing and coordinating up-to-date in-service classes for existing medical assistants related to all competency-based clinical skills. Upon completion of all new and existing medical assistant training and/or competency assessments, the Lead Medical Assistant must provide the medical assistant and his or her director supervisor/manager with a signed copy of the medical assistant's competency assessment.

This position is responsible to assist the manager in daily duties which include but are not limited to developing work schedules, work station schedules, addressing employee productivity, etc.

This position is responsible to assist the manager when necessary when an employee had an unscheduled absence, and has the authority to find appropriate coverage following clinics budgetary guidelines and determining whether or not patient volume warrants replacement coverage.

POSITION 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

Patient Care

Assists the physicians and providers by collecting patient vital signs and other pertinent data.

Escorts the patients to exam rooms, takes weight and vital signs and assists in determining medical problem.

Obtains brief medical history to include age, date of birth, chief complaint, current medications with dosage and allergies.

Assists physicians with minor diagnostic procedures and treatments.

Sterilizes and sets up Instruments.

Prepares examination rooms and instruments.

Stocks supplies

Effectively provides explanations and educates patients, families regarding treatments and interventions.

Schedules patients for testing procedures. Obtains test results and ensures that Jab reports, x-rays and other information is in the medical record prior to the appointment and filed according to office guidelines.

Authorizes and faxes to pharmacy requests for refills.

Ensures routine medical office duties are completed as assigned, to include, emptying waste baskets, cleaning and disinfecting room counters and exam tables, ordering medical supplies, equipment controls - daily, weekly, and monthly.

Ensures that all aspects of patient care and observations are documented, accurately and timely

Leadership/Departmental Support

Takes the Initiative to assist medical assistants when volumes dictate.

Resolves department issues independently on a daily basis.

Finds coverage for staffing shortages.

Acts as a system coordinator when employee or system issues arise.

Training

Coordinates training for all new medical assistants in Ambulatory Services on Ambulatory Services Division clinical processes and workflows.

Maintains advanced knowledge base in medical assistants' scope of practice in ambulatory setting. (i.e. regulatory bills, education and certifications available)

Utilizes coaching and mentoring as effective modality for adult learners. Utilizes appropriate adult learning strategies.

Serves as resource for medical assistants, PCPs and site management regarding clinical functions specific to medical assistants.

Training emphasizes patient safety and includes all policies and procedures pertaining to medical assistants' clinical functions.

Develops both initial, annual and ongoing competency assessment and evaluation for medical assistant staff.

Communication

Answers telephones, routes callers, takes messages and provides routine information to callers.

Returns Phone calls in a timely manner

Works in conjunction with the entire clinic staff to provide a patient centered care team with effective communication being the common denominator.

Relays messages to appropriate staff members through In Basket of EMR

Efficient with working in EMR and the in Basket within EMR
